【摘要】:Thistestmethodcoverstheevaluationofasbestostextileswithregardto(1)qualityand(2)elevatedtemperatureserviceabilitycharacteristics.Sinceasbestostextilesareusuallycomposedofblendsofasbestoswithcottonorotherorganiccarrierfibers,thelatterbeingpresentinamountsupto25%,temperaturesabove150x00B0;C[300x00B0;F]willpromotethedegradationofthecottoncontentandwillreducethestructuralreinforcementderivedtherefrom.Inthehighergradeasbestostextiles,whereinlittleornocarrierfibersareusedandinwhichthelongerasbestosfibersarenecessaryifasatisfactoryyarnistobeproduced,thedegradationinstrengthresultingfromheat-agingupto540x00B0;C[1000x00B0;F]islow.Inthecaseofthelowergradeasbestostextiles,however,whereinamountsfrom15to25%carrierfibersareincorporated,asbestosfibershavingshorterlengthsmaybeutilized.Undertherelativelylowservicetemperaturestowhichsuchmaterialsmaybesubjected,neitherthecottonnortheclothpropertiesaregreatlyaffected.However,thestrength-impartinginfluenceofthecarrierfibersisreducedatelevatedtemperaturesandtheentwiningpropertiesoftheshorterasbestosfibersprimarilyservetoestablishtheresultanttensilestrengthandotherphysicalpropertiesofthetextile.Inviewofthis,elevatedtemperaturetestsmayservetoindicatetheasbestosfibergradeorqualitythatmaybeusedinatextileconstruction.Anotheruseandperhapsmorepracticalapplicationfortheinformationtobederivedfromelevatedtemperaturestudiesistherevelationoftheabilityofasubjecttextiletowithstandknownelevatedtemperatureserviceconditions.Itwillbeappreciatedthattemperaturealonemaynotbetheonlydegratoryinfluenceinthedestructionofsuchmaterials;however,undernormaloperatingconditions,hightemperaturesareusuallythedominatingfactorsinsuchdegradation.Theresultsobtainedthroughsuchinvestigationsthereforemaybeinterpretedintermsofelevatedtemperatureserviceability.1.1Thistestmethodcoverstheheatagingofasbestostextiles.Itmaybeusedtodeterminetheresistancetothedeteriorationoftensilestrengthattemperaturesupto450x00B0;C[800x00B0;F].1.2ThevaluesstatedineitherSIunitsorinch-poundunitsaretoberegardedseparatelyasstandard.Thevaluesstatedineachsystemmaynotbeexactequivalents;therefore,eachsystemshallbeusedindependentlyoftheother.Combiningvaluesfromthetwosystemsmayresultinnon-conformancewiththestandard.1.3Warningx2014;Breathingofasbestosdustishazardous.Asbestosandasbestosproductspresentdemonstratedhealthrisksforusersandforthosewithwhomtheycomeintocontact.Inadditiontootherprecautions,whenworkingwithasbestos-cementproducts,minimizethedustthatresults.Forinformationonthesafeuseofchrysoltileasbestos,refertox201C;SafeUseofChrysotileAsbestos:AManualonPreventiveandControlMeasures.x201D;1.4Thisstandarddoesnotpurporttoaddressallofthesafetyconcerns,ifany,associatedwithitsuse.Itistheresponsibilityoftheuserofthisstandardtoestablishappropriatesafetyandhealthpracticesanddeterminetheapplicabilityofregulatorylimitationspriortouse.Forspecificsafetyhazard,see1.3.
